JOB TITLE: Senior Solutions Architect
SALARY: £107,304 - £138,864
LOCATION: London
HOURS: Full Time
WORKING PATTERN: We adopt hybrid working style which involves spending at least two days per week, or 40% of our time, at our London, Gresham Street office.

About this opportunity
Personalised Experiences and Communications (PEC) is a business platform within Consumer Relationships that supports the Group's strategic goals by deepening customer relationships. PEC delivers personalised communications and experiences across all channels and business areas, enabling the Customer Relationship Growth strategy for both retail and commercial banking. It also drives data, analytics, and technology to enhance branded experiences, propositions, pricing, and sustainable, paper-free ambitions.

We're scaling a bank wide real-time decisioning capability to power time decisioning capability to power next best experiences across digital, colleague and outbound channels. We're building the "decisioning brain" that integrates AI and adaptive models, engagement policies and channel orchestration - underpinned by modern data foundations on GCP and event streams (e.g., Kafka).

In this role, you'll be the end-to-to-end solution authority for decisioning within the PEC Platform: shaping how Decisioning Ecosystem (NBA, engagement/contact policies, arbitration) integrates with our data platform and channels, ensuring designs meet demanding nonfunctional targets (latency, resilience, cost effectiveness, security and observability), and setting guardrails and patterns that squads and partners can use to deliver at pace-safely and consistently.

What you'll be doing…
Own solution architecture for real-time decisioning
Define and evolve E2E designs spanning Decisioning Ecosystem (NBA Designer, arbitration, contact/frequency policies), data access layers, and channel integrations (web/app, colleague, outbound). Ensure loose coupling to support progressive evolution of the stack.
Integrate decisioning with modern data & signals
Architect data flows across GCP (e.g., BigQuery, streaming), Kafka/eventing, and digital signal sources (e.g., Tealium/Celebrus) to provide sub-second second context for decisions and feedback loops for learning.
Set NFRs & SLOs for scale
Translate business outcomes into measurable performance targets (e.g., p95 latency, availability, change failure rate, cost per decision) and ensure designs, environments and runbooks meet them.
Establish reusable patterns and guardrails
Publish reference architectures, ADRs and integration patterns (APIs, events, identity, consent, measurement) and steward them through Design Authority and platform governance.
Champion security, privacy & compliance
Embed threat-modelling, data minimisation, consent modelling, modelling, data minimisation, consent and auditability into the designs; ensure explainability and fairness considerations are factored into decisioning choices and model usage.
Partner across labs & vendors
Work closely with product engineering squads, data science/ML teams, platform engineering, InfoSec, and delivery partners to land pragmatic solutions and accelerate value.
Roadmap & technical direction
Contribute to the PEC architecture roadmap, including where we keep vendor capabilities vs. build inhouse over time, ensuring we can iterate safely without vendor lock-in.

What you'll need:
Deep architecture experience in real-time decisioning, personalisation or marketing tech at scale in a regulated environment.
Modern data & integration: event driven architectures (Kafka), streaming & batch patterns, API design, identity resolution, experimentation/measurement pipelines.
Knowledge and experience designing distributed systems (fault tolerance, scaling/partitioning, consistency models and trade-offs, retries/idempotency/backpressure), including high availability and multi-zone/region patterns.
Knowledge and experience of public cloud providers (GCP/AWS/Azure): core networking/VPC, IAM and security controls, service-to-service connectivity, managed data/streaming services, observability and cost governance/FinOps.
Cloud & engineering foundations: CI/CD, Infrastructure-as- code, observability, reliability engineering, performance engineering and cost governance.
Architecture practices: C4 modelling, ADRs, threat modelling, zero trust/data security by design, and effective governance communication.

And any experience of these would be useful:
Handson Pega CDH expertise (or equivalent RT decisioning platform): NBA strategy/arbitration, engagement policies, taxonomy/guardrails, simulation and change governance.
Knowledge and experience of Google Cloud Platform (GCP) - BigQuery, Pub/Sub, Dataflow (Apache Beam), Cloud Run/GKE, Cloud Functions, IAM, VPC/Private Service Connect, Cloud Logging/Monitoring, Secret Manager and Org Policies.
Experience with digital signal & CDP ecosystems (e.g., Tealium/Celebrus, Adobe/AEP/AJO) and content & experience assembly (e.g., AEM, inhouse mapping via Phoenix).
ML/MLOps familiarity (model monitoring, explainability, bias/fairness controls, offline/online learning, experimentation at scale).
Prior work in largescale, multi brand contexts (contact policies, suppression, pressure rules, governance).
